服务器如何超线程访问网站

不及物动词 其他 18

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器超线程访问网站的过程如下:

    1.超线程简介
    超线程技术是在物理处理器的基础上模拟出多个虚拟处理器,从而在物理处理器上同时执行多个线程。每个虚拟处理器被称为一个逻辑处理器,可以独立地执行指令流。

    2.服务器超线程的原理
    服务器超线程技术一般是通过多核处理器来实现的。在一个多核处理器中,每个核心都可以执行一个线程。超线程技术将每个核心模拟成两个逻辑处理器,使得每个核心同时能够执行两个线程。

    3.超线程的优势
    超线程技术可以提高服务器的运行效率和性能。通过同时执行多个线程,可以充分利用处理器的资源,提高整体的处理能力。对于访问量大的网站,服务器超线程可以提供更高的并发处理能力,有效降低用户等待时间。

    4.超线程的应用
    服务器超线程主要应用在访问量大,请求频繁的网站上。当多个用户同时访问网站时,服务器就需要同时处理多个请求,这时超线程技术可以起到很好的作用。通过提高处理器的并发执行能力,可以更好地处理来自不同用户的请求,提供更好的用户体验。

    5.超线程的配置方法
    在服务器中启用超线程技术需要在BIOS中进行设置。具体的配置方法因服务器品牌和型号而不同,需要根据服务器的实际情况进行设置。一般来说,可以在BIOS的高级设置中找到超线程选项,将其开启即可。

    总之,服务器超线程通过模拟多个逻辑处理器,提高了服务器的并发处理能力,可以更好地处理来自不同用户的请求。对于访问量大的网站来说,启用超线程技术可以提高服务器的性能和运行效率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器的超线程(Hyper-Threading)是Intel开发的一项技术,用于提升处理器的性能和多任务处理能力。通过超线程,服务器可以同时执行多个线程,并将物理核心模拟为多个逻辑核心,从而在执行代码时能够更充分地利用处理器资源。

    下面是服务器如何使用超线程来访问网站的几点说明:

    1. 提高处理能力:超线程技术能够将物理处理器核心虚拟为多个逻辑核心,从而使得服务器能够同时处理更多的任务。当访问一个网站时,服务器可以同时执行多个线程,例如同时处理用户请求、读取数据库、加载网页资源等,极大地提高了处理能力。

    2. 并发处理:超线程技术使得服务器能够同时处理多个线程,从而实现并发处理。当有多个用户同时访问网站时,服务器可以并发处理多个请求,提高了响应速度和用户体验。超线程可以让服务器在同一时间内同时处理多个请求,提供更好的性能。

    3. 优化资源利用:超线程技术可以将处理器资源充分利用起来。通过虚拟化多个逻辑核心,服务器可以更好地利用处理器的计算能力。这样一来,服务器在访问网站时能够更高效地处理任务,提供更好的性能和响应速度。

    4. 简化代码设计:使用超线程技术可以简化服务器代码的设计。服务器可以将任务分配给不同的线程,每个线程负责处理一部分工作。这样一来,服务器可以更好地组织和管理代码,提高开发效率。同时,超线程还可以降低线程切换的开销,减少服务器的负载。

    5. 灵活性和扩展性:超线程技术使得服务器更加灵活和可扩展。服务器可以根据不同的负载情况动态分配线程和资源,根据实时需求调整线程数。这样一来,服务器可以根据访问量的增减自动调整资源分配,提高了灵活性和扩展性。

    总之,服务器可以通过超线程技术来提高访问网站的性能和能力。超线程可以让服务器同时处理多个线程,提高并发处理能力,充分利用处理器资源,简化代码设计,提高灵活性和扩展性。这些优点都可以提高服务器对网站的访问速度和响应能力,提供更好的用户体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    超线程可以让服务器在处理任务时,同时执行多个线程,从而提高处理速度和效率。在访问网站时,服务器的超线程可以通过以下步骤来实现:

    1. 设置和启用超线程:首先,确保服务器的处理器支持超线程技术。进入服务器的BIOS设置界面,在“Advanced”或者“CPU Configuration”选项下找到“Hyper-Threading”选项,将其设置为“Enabled”。保存更改后,服务器会重启并启用超线程。

    2. 定义处理线程:在服务器操作系统中,可以通过设置来定义处理线程。这通常是通过操作系统提供的任务管理器或者性能监视器来完成的。具体步骤可能因操作系统而异,一般情况下可以按以下步骤进行:

      a. 打开任务管理器或性能监视器:可以使用快捷键Ctrl + Shift + Esc来打开任务管理器,或者在任务栏上右键点击任务管理器/性能选项,然后选择打开。

      b. 切换到“性能”选项卡:在任务管理器中,切换到“性能”选项卡。在性能监视器中,可以在左侧导航栏中选择“性能监视器”。

      c. 查看处理器信息:在“性能”选项卡中,查看处理器信息。确认服务器的处理器支持超线程,并且已经启用。

      d. 查看处理线程数量:在处理器信息中,可以查看到当前服务器的处理线程数量。超线程会将一个物理处理器核心模拟成两个逻辑处理器核心,因此处理线程数量会是物理核心数量的两倍。

    3. 确定线程调度方式:服务器操作系统可以通过调整线程调度方式来优化超线程性能。线程调度方式指定了线程在处理器上运行的优先级和顺序。根据具体的服务器操作系统和应用场景,选择适当的线程调度方式来提高性能。

    4. 优化任务分配和负载均衡:超线程可以让服务器同时执行多个线程,但为了发挥其最大优势,需要将任务合理分配和负载均衡。可以使用服务器软件或负载均衡器来实现任务分配和负载均衡的功能,确保每个线程都能得到充分的资源和处理时间。

    5. 测试和优化性能:在超线程启用后,进行性能测试和优化是非常重要的。可以使用负载测试工具、监控工具等来评估服务器的性能,并根据测试结果进行调整和优化,以获得更好的性能和效果。

    总结:通过设置和启用超线程、定义处理线程、确定线程调度方式、优化任务分配和负载均衡,以及进行性能测试和优化,服务器可以实现超线程访问网站,提高处理速度和效率。但需要注意,超线程并不是适用于所有应用场景,需要根据实际情况和需求来判断是否启用超线程以及如何优化配置。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部